During the development of a new detached property by Vascroft Ltd, specialist contractor Cemplas Waterproofing and Concrete Repairs Ltd were appointed the £38,000 contract to undertake the application of a Delta cavity membrane system to the basement/lower ground floor walls and floor, together with the application of a Delta waterproofing slurry to the Lift Pit and Lightwells.
Cemplas installed Delta MS500 with pre-drilled fixings to suit subsequent finishes to all vertical surfaces, and to all the horizontal surfaces Cemplas installed Delta MS20 sealed to MS500/DPC and concrete up-stands.
The lift pit and light well surfaces were bush hammered to remove any laitance and provide a mechanical key, operatives followed this up by installing Delta mortar fillets to all internal angles. The prepared surfaces were then primed with Polysil TG500, followed by the application of 2 coats of Delta NB1 slurry.
Delta membrane is water resistant and has a high resistance to water vapour transmission and provides an effective barrier to the transmission of salts or other contaminants from the substrate. It also has a high resistance to puncture and will not be damaged by normal foot traffic during installation, or while laying concrete, or screeding, and can support the long-term loadings likely to be experienced in service without undue deformation.
Under normal conditions of use the system will provide an effective barrier to the transmission of salts, liquid water and water vapour for the life of the structure in which it is incorporated.
